Assessment of the “Mode of Action Landscape” for particular disease areas is of high interest for pharmaceutical companies. To enable identification of upcoming, established and vanishing modes of action over time and clinical phases it is crucial to have tools for integration and comparison of drug pipeline data from various sources, including informative visualizations of changes in the landscape.
The BizInt Smart Charts product family including VantagePoint - Smart Charts Edition (VP-SCE) enables these analyses and was therefore selected for evaluation. Data was integrated from different key drug pipeline databases, and the newly developed VP-SCE provided opportunities to use in-house data for normalization of important field content such as the highly diverse lists of “Mode of Action” generated by the pipeline databases. Using an example of pipeline data in the field of breast cancer we will show how the data was curated and processed to reach the final landscape, and how the programs can be applied in the most effective way. Examples of visualizations for facilitated decision-making will also be shown. To this end, our presentation will provide insight on the value of integrating and visualizing both external and internal data from drug pipelines employing these tools.

4. Competitor Information @Roche
Competitor Information: Our Definition
Competitor Information (CI) comprises secondary market research
and pipeline data sources (=published public domain information)
that are utilized to generate competitor landscapes (=overviews),
to enhance the analysis of Roche’s activities, and thus to facilitate
fact-based decision making regarding our drug pipeline portfolio.
CI is an important part of the whole Competitive Intelligence
process at Roche

14. Step 1: Data generation
- BizInt Reference Rows
• Essential: to have a function
which compares the Modes of
Action of each Substance, found
in the Pipeline Databases =>
Usage of „Compare Columns“ in
Reference Rows
• Important: to get the additional
as well as the vanished MoAs
MoAs
Substance
1
MoAs
Substance
2
15. Step 2: Further processing in Visualization
Tool
• Import to Vantage Point-SCE
• Selection of data to be visualized
• Usage of Scipt for creation of
bubble chart
16. Step 3: Result = Integrated Bubble Chart
• Colors indicating increase,
decrease, no change and
both directions
• Numbers indicating the
count of Substances and
arrows the direction of
change
17. Complementary Examples where Data
Comparison
Approaches Can Play a Key Role
• Tracking of geographical distribution of clinical trials
over time
- by comparing Countries by Trial Phase
• Visualization of the shift towards new Indications for
Drug classes, Drugs
- by comparing Indications by Trial Phase
• Change of Licensing availabilities for Drugs in
certain indications
- by comparing the Countries a license is available
in
• Identification of new modes of action a company is
working on
- by comparing MoAs by Trial Phase
• And a lot of more ....
